Transaction d86dad83e4c119ddd7bce86c84d76778fc56ec3e69cd12be952283a3a2f25889
1 Input
1 Output
-
d86dad83e4c119ddd7bce86c84d76778fc56ec3e69cd12be952283a3a2f25889:0
- value
- 95177656
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 ae574e6f7f3859b48668909a58f0858627373925 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GtqAXu7r76z3x1MWNYF1YGAApBZhSuFvN